Continuous Zikr
Rasulullah (sallallahu alayhi wasallam) said, “The contrast between a person who glorifies Allah and one who does not remember Him is like that between the living and the dead.” (Bukhari and Muslim)
Rasulullah (sallallahu alayhi wasallam) said, “Those who are admitted to paradise will not regret over anything of this world, except the time spent without zikr in their life.” (Bayhaqi)
Commentary:
The importance of perpetual Zikr in the life of a Muslim cannot sufficiently be emphasised. Blessed are those who Allah has granted them the awareness and concern to keep their tongues wet with His remembrance. In another hadith it is mentioned that the person who remains in the obedience of Allah is a Zaakir (one engaged in Allah’s remembrance). Hence a sincere Muslim should endeavour to spend every moment of this precious yet short life in the complete remembrance of his creator.
